Subject: Save the Date: What's Next with Atlantic Yards

If you only go to one meeting about Atlantic Yards, this should be it.

We're rapidly approaching the end game on what happens in our neighborhood and, quite directly, to our quality of life. What was once a very bad project is now a much, much worse project with no benefits for anyone but a very wealthy developer.

In short: the old Atlantic Yards plan is no more, and it's not clear what will happen next.

However: there are alternatives for development over the railyards, NOT including an arena, that would ultimately be much more valuable for everyone in the community, and bring affordable housing and jobs for real, not in Ratner-speak. Learn about how we can make that happen.

DDDB Community Meeting: Status Report, Planning, Q&A and Discussion

June 9. 7pm.
Lafayette Avenue Presbyterian Church
85 South Oxford Street [Map]
Fort Greene

With:
Councilmember Letitia James
DDDB Board Member and Pratt Professor Ron Shiffman
DDDB Co-founder Daniel Goldstein
and invited guests
